Palace Road Properties Limited 1.33

110 Cardiff Rd Flat 2
Cardiff, CF5 2AB
United Kingdom

About Palace Road Properties Limited

Palace Road Properties Limited Palace Road Properties Limited is a well known place listed as Real Estate in Cardiff ,

Contact Details & Working Hours